What changed
Wolverhampton College is seeking a qualified provider for Mechanical & Electrical (M&E) maintenance services for a three-year term, with options for two one-year extensions. The contract, identified by procurement reference e19c04ea-4e0e-4374-999b-fb46006064cc, has a stated value of £0 and is being procured under a restricted procedure. The services required include planned preventative maintenance (PPM), statutory compliance, reactive repairs, and asset management.
Potential suppliers must register and apply through the MultiQuote platform by the closing date of April 9, 2026, 12pm. The contract is scheduled to commence on August 1, 2026. While the contract value is listed as £0, this typically indicates a framework or a contract where payment is based on services rendered, and suppliers should consult the full tender documentation for financial details. The opportunity is open to Small and Medium-sized Enterprises (SMEs).

Description
City of Wolverhampton College is seeking a qualified M&E maintenance provider for a three year contract, with up to two additional one year extensions. The Contractor will deliver PPM, statutory compliance, reactive repairs and asset management in line with the Specification, adhering to College policies, safety protocols and DBS requirements. With an evolving estate, the provider must maintain accuracy, flexibility and full CAFM based evidence to ensure a safe, compliant learning environment.
